DIMBOOLA and Horsham Demons will contest the 17 and under Wimmera Netball Association grand final on Saturday. Dimboola coach Tamara Exell said she was quietly confident heading into the game.

“I’m confident in the team’s ability and the way that they play,” she said.
“We’ll need to have a good start and apply pressure all across the court.”
The two sides met in the second semi-final when Dimboola won 37-32.
“Our defensive pressure was really good in that game and we need to play like that again on Saturday,” Exell said.
“If we use our height and continue to work well together we should have a good chance.”
Demons coach Abbie Avery said the side had been regrouping since its loss in the semi-final.
“To turn the result around we’ll have to play smarter,” she said.
“The team was a bit panicked at times against Dimboola.”
The finals encounter between the sides was the third time the teams played this season.
During the regular season the sides split the results with one win each.
“It could be anyone’s game at the end,” Avery said.
“Myself and Paige are proud of how far they’ve gotten this season.”
This season is Avery’s first coaching in the junior ranks and she said her team had made it easy.
Exell said she was proud of how the team had performed to get to this point.
“No matter what happens on Saturday we’re extremely proud of the girls and how they’ve played through the season,” she said.
